PONGAROA
TRAGEDY AT WAIONE. OLD MAN’S DEATH. (“Times-Age” Special.) A tragedy occurred at Pongaroa on M.onday. Charles Maurice Weavers, aged 80 years, being found with his throat cut, in an outhouse at his daughter’s residence at Waione. He was removed to Dannevirke Hospital, where he died at 2 a.m. yesterday. The late Mr Weavers was very well known through the district and was highly respected. During many years’ residence in Dannevirke he was actively associated with St John’s Church, and was a popular member of; the Dannevirke Bowling Club. He was a widower, and bad been in faili 'g health for some time. His passing in such tragic circumstances will be deeply regretted by a wide circle of friends.
